In this passage that Adam just read

41
00:03:30,760 --> 00:03:35,000
Paul describes three principles that will help us to use

42
00:03:35,600 --> 00:03:40,200
The light that is in us to beat the darkness that is around us

43
00:03:40,200 --> 00:03:48,960
Each one of these principles contains two aspects something that we must do and something that we must avoid

44
00:03:49,640 --> 00:03:53,120
The first point that Paul makes is that we need to be in the world

45
00:03:53,520 --> 00:03:59,400
But not of the world. He tells us in verse 7 therefore do not become partners with them

46
00:03:59,960 --> 00:04:02,960
As always we when we see the word therefore

47
00:04:02,960 --> 00:04:10,400
We need to understand what it's there for in this case Paul is very clearly looking back to the immediately

48
00:04:10,400 --> 00:04:11,900
preceding verses

49
00:04:11,900 --> 00:04:17,880
Where he describes the consequences of living a lifestyle that is characterized by

50
00:04:17,960 --> 00:04:22,800
Immorality by impurity by by covetousness and Paul warrants his readers

51
00:04:23,040 --> 00:04:31,080
Just like the God is warning us through this text that they are not to be partners with those who engage in such a lifestyle

52
00:04:31,080 --> 00:04:38,440
Now the word translated partners is the same in this verse is only used one other place in the entire New Testament

53
00:04:38,720 --> 00:04:42,520
Now not surprisingly it's also used by Paul in this same book

54
00:04:43,600 --> 00:04:48,600
In chapter 3 verse 6 Paul writes this mystery is that the Gentiles are fellow heirs

55
00:04:48,600 --> 00:04:53,240
Members of the same body and partakers of the promise in Christ Jesus through the gospel

56
00:04:53,240 --> 00:04:59,040
So partakers in verse chapter 3 and partners in chapter 5 are the same

57
00:04:59,040 --> 00:05:02,120
Word the word literally means joint participants

58
00:05:03,360 --> 00:05:09,440
So Paul's main point here seems to be that followers of Jesus Christ those that call themselves

59
00:05:09,440 --> 00:05:13,440
Christians those who have surrendered their life to him are not to

60
00:05:14,160 --> 00:05:22,400
Participate in the same and morality the same impurity the same covetousness that characterized the darkness of our culture

00:10:34,560 --> 00:10:41,440
The next point Paul makes is to remember history so that you don't repeat it

126
00:10:42,560 --> 00:10:47,520
He says in verse 8 for one time you were darkness, but now you are the light of the Lord

127
00:10:48,560 --> 00:10:54,560
Now this is not the first time where Paul has reminded his readers of what they were before they were christ followers

128
00:10:54,560 --> 00:11:02,560
For instance back in chapter 2 he reminded them of how they were once dead in their transgressions and sins before the work of God in their lives

129
00:11:02,560 --> 00:11:07,440
And here Paul reminds them that they were once in darkness

130
00:11:09,440 --> 00:11:12,480
That's how you once lived you were once in darkness

131
00:11:12,480 --> 00:11:19,440
But as Jesus says in John chapter 8 whoever follows me will never walk in darkness, but will have the light of life

Finally, Paul's third point is to let your light shine

234
00:19:09,040 --> 00:19:12,040
Let your light shine

235
00:19:12,040 --> 00:19:15,040
When you let your light shine

236
00:19:15,040 --> 00:19:17,040
That's the word

237
00:19:17,040 --> 00:19:20,040
The literal translation should be putting to the test

238
00:19:20,040 --> 00:19:25,040
And then approving what is well pleasing to the Lord

239
00:19:25,040 --> 00:19:28,040
Paul uses that very same phrase in Romans 12 verse 2

240
00:19:28,040 --> 00:19:30,040
Do not be conformed to this world

241
00:19:30,040 --> 00:19:33,040
But be transformed by the renewal of your mind

242
00:19:33,040 --> 00:19:36,040
That by testing you may discern what is the will of God

243
00:19:36,040 --> 00:19:39,040
What is good and acceptable and perfect

244
00:19:39,040 --> 00:19:43,040
The idea in both passages is that when we live our lives in a way

245
00:19:43,040 --> 00:19:46,040
That is consistent with God's plan

246
00:19:46,040 --> 00:19:51,040
That we put to the test and prove His ways do in fact produce

247
00:19:51,040 --> 00:19:54,040
The results that He promises

248
00:19:54,040 --> 00:19:58,040
The idea here is that we live our lives in a manner

249
00:19:58,040 --> 00:20:02,040
That is consistent with the light of Jesus that is in our lives

Beginning in the middle part of chapter 4 of Ephesians

261
00:20:44,040 --> 00:20:47,040
Paul spent a lot of time writing to Christ's followers

262
00:20:47,040 --> 00:20:50,040
Writing to you and to me and challenging them

263
00:20:50,040 --> 00:20:52,040
To take off their old way of life

264
00:20:52,040 --> 00:20:58,040
And put on their new life that is consistent with who they are in Jesus

265
00:20:58,040 --> 00:21:01,040
This is what he's been going over

266
00:21:01,040 --> 00:21:04,040
But I'm struck by the fact

267
00:21:04,040 --> 00:21:07,040
That not even one time

268
00:21:07,040 --> 00:21:12,040
Does Paul instruct his readers to try and impose

269
00:21:12,040 --> 00:21:16,040
The same way of life on those who are non-believers

270
00:21:16,040 --> 00:21:21,040
He never encourages them to go into the world

271
00:21:21,040 --> 00:21:24,040
And condemn those that are still living in darkness

272
00:21:24,040 --> 00:21:27,040
And who live their lives in a way that produces fruit

273
00:21:27,040 --> 00:21:30,040
That corresponds to darkness

274
00:21:30,040 --> 00:21:34,040
In fact, although I can't completely rule out the possibility

275
00:21:34,040 --> 00:21:39,040
That it's there somewhere, I couldn't find one instance in the New Testament

276
00:21:39,040 --> 00:21:44,040
Where unbelievers are either commanded or expected

277
00:21:44,040 --> 00:21:49,040
To live their lives in a way that is consistent with being a child of light

278
00:21:49,040 --> 00:21:55,040
And though there are plenty of warnings and consequences of an immoral lifestyle

279
00:21:55,040 --> 00:22:02,040
I cannot place where unbelievers are condemned and criticized in their lifestyle

280
00:22:02,040 --> 00:22:07,040
About the only place where I see people being condemned for their lifestyle

281
00:22:07,040 --> 00:22:12,040
Is the way Jesus confronts the religious leaders of his day

282
00:22:12,040 --> 00:22:15,040
And even there it seems that Jesus was so hard on them

283
00:22:15,040 --> 00:22:21,040
Primarily because of how they were leading others astray

284
00:22:21,040 --> 00:22:27,040
That is consistent with how the New Testament writers confront very directly

285
00:22:27,040 --> 00:22:30,040
And forcefully sin within the body

286
00:22:30,040 --> 00:22:34,040
But when Jesus dealt with people in the darkness

287
00:22:34,040 --> 00:22:37,040
Like the woman caught in adultery

288
00:22:37,040 --> 00:22:39,040
Like the woman at the well

289
00:22:39,040 --> 00:22:42,040
He didn't condone their sin

290
00:22:42,040 --> 00:22:46,040
But he didn't condemn them personally either

291
00:22:46,040 --> 00:22:50,040
Since darkness is the absence of light

292
00:22:50,040 --> 00:22:55,040
The way that we overcome the darkness is not by cursing the darkness

293
00:22:55,040 --> 00:23:01,040
We can't get rid of darkness by condemning it because there is nothing there in the first place

294
00:23:01,040 --> 00:23:03,040
It's void

295
00:23:03,040 --> 00:23:04,040
There is nothing there

296
00:23:04,040 --> 00:23:11,040
The only way to overcome darkness is by allowing the light of Jesus that is in us

297
00:23:11,040 --> 00:23:14,040
To shine in the midst of that darkness
